Transaction cd19427290655a11ddd7d99bffb238557976023b4bbf4b6b11a79d94b73c3c85

block
1b0e7fdd8c04a489d4fb16ee161f6c4e57a37a29c88352a5affeb92a3e8f02e9

1 Input

23 Outputs